As the headline states, Dr. Ashish Kumar Bhutani, the Secretary of the Ministry of Cooperation, delivered a pivotal speech at the inaugural session of a two-day National Level Review Meeting in Shillong, Meghalaya. His address underscored the Ministry’s unwavering commitment to fostering cooperative-led economic growth and promoting gender equality through empowerment of women and child nutrition.

State Review Session: The Role of National-Level Institutions
During the State Review Session, Dr. Bhutani emphasized the pivotal role of institutions like NCEL, NCOL, BBSSL, NCCF, and NAFED in strengthening the cooperative ecosystem. These institutions play a crucial role in fostering innovation, inclusivity, and economic growth. -
Workshop on the International Year of Cooperatives
A dedicated workshop focused on strategic priorities such as benchmarking cooperative societies, impact assessment, and aligning business reforms for fiscal year 2025. Delegations from Maharashtra, Gujarat, and Uttarakhand shared best practices in agricultural development. -
Expansion of Banking Services and Digital Tools
The session highlighted the importance of expanding banking services and digital tools to support cooperative societies. This included time-bound establishment of MPACS, Dairy and Fishery cooperatives, grain storage plans, and digital platforms like RuPay Kisan Credit Cards.
